[0020] Such as figure 1 As shown, the burner 1 and the high-temperature heat exchanger 2 are connected through pipes, and the high-temperature gas generated by the combustion of the burner 1 directly enters the high-temperature heat exchanger 2 . The high-temperature heat exchanger 2 is located in the steam chamber 3 of the sealed container, and the cylinder plunger mechanism 10 is installed above the steam chamber 3. The steam chamber 3 is provided with a water spray head 4 placed above the high-temperature heat exchanger 2. When the water The water is injected into the high-temperature heat exchanger 2, and the water is vaporized by high temperature to generate steam.
